Big Brother winner Jordan Sangha reveals one regret he has from the show: 'I shiver'

Big Brother star Jordan Sangha has revealed the one "pitiful" regret he has from his time on the show. During the six weeks he spent in the house, Jordan and housemate Henry Southan formed a close bond which took a romantic turn with a series of steamy smooches in the hot tub. However, 26 year old Jordan, who was crowned Big Brother champion, was insistent that their relationship was simply "platonic," before the pair eventually made things official outside the house.

Donald Trump Is Disqualified From Presidency And Should Be Removed From Colorado Ballot, State Supreme Court Rules

Former President Donald Trump is disqualified from holding the office of president and should not be on Colorado‘s primary ballot, that state’s Supreme Court ruled Tuesday.

The Tolkien Estate & Amazon Win ‘Lord Of The Rings’ Lawsuits Against ‘Fellowship Of The King’ Author

The Tolkien Estate and Amazon have been victorious in their court battle with an author who first published a book titled The Fellowship of the King and then demanded $250M after claiming Prime Video had stolen the idea for its TV series.

Gay Midwestern Doc ‘We Live Here’ Had Trouble Finding Families to Film: ‘Many of Them Were Concerned About Their Jobs’

Marc Malkin Senior Editor, Culture and Events While the LGTBQ rights movement has made tremendous strides since that first rock was thrown at the Stonewall Inn in New York City in 1969, there are still many areas of the U.S. where the queer community doesn’t feel safe. In the new Hulu documentary, “We Live Here: The Midwest,” director Melina Maerker and producer David Clayton Miller chronicle queer families living in Nebraska, Iowa, Kansas, Minnesota and Ohio.

Taylor Swift, Barbie and Hollywood Strikers Among Time’s Person of the Year Finalists

Caroline Brew editor Time has released its 2023 Person of Year Shortlist, which includes Taylor Swift, Hollywood strikers, Trump prosecutors and Barbie among the final contenders. The Person of the Year will be announced Wednesday morning. The Writers Guild and SAG-AFTRA both went on strike this year, pausing the development and filming of many shows and movies.
